1. Classic Crew Cut

The crew cut is a timeless toddler boy hairstyle that’s easy to maintain and looks neat all day long. It works especially well for active boys since it requires little styling. Just a quick trim every few weeks keeps it fresh and tidy.
2. Textured Crop

A textured crop adds a fun, modern touch to your toddler’s look. The slightly messy layers give natural volume, making it great for boys with fine or straight hair. This style is low-maintenance and brings out a playful, trendy vibe.
3. Side Part Style

The side part is a clean and polished look that makes any toddler boy appear instantly stylish. With a touch of combing or light gel, it stays in place throughout the day. It’s perfect for special occasions yet simple enough for everyday wear.
4. Curly Top

For toddlers blessed with natural curls, a curly top is one of the best toddler boy hairstyles that enhances their texture beautifully. Keeping the sides trimmed short allows the curls on top to stand out. It’s adorable, easy to manage, and highlights those natural ringlets.
5. Baby Fade

The baby fade is a stylish option that mimics the grown-up fade haircut but in a softer version for little ones. The gradual blend on the sides with longer hair on top creates a trendy, modern look. Parents love it for its sharp yet playful finish.
6. Faux Hawk

A faux hawk brings instant attitude and fun to toddler boy hairstyles without being too dramatic. The slightly longer center strip of hair can be spiked up or styled flat, giving parents versatility. It’s a perfect balance between cute and cool.
7. Buzz Cut

The buzz cut is the ultimate low-maintenance haircut for busy parents and active toddlers. With the hair kept very short, it requires almost no styling. This clean look keeps your little boy comfortable in hot weather and always looking neat.
8. Bowl Cut with a Twist

The modern bowl cut has made a comeback for toddlers, but with softer edges and layers. It frames the face gently and gives a playful, charming vibe. 9. Long Layered Style

If you love your toddler’s long locks, layered cuts keep the hair manageable while adding movement. Long layers prevent hair from looking too heavy and allow for a more natural flow. This style is perfect for toddlers with silky or fine hair.
10. Spiky Hair

Spiky hair is a fun and energetic look for little boys. Using a small amount of child-safe gel or mousse, you can create tiny spikes that hold all day. It’s a playful hairstyle that always makes toddlers stand out in pictures.
11. Tousled Waves

For toddlers with naturally wavy hair, tousled waves look adorable and carefree. This hairstyle doesn’t need much styling—just let the natural texture shine. It’s the perfect combination of playful and stylish hairstyle for everyday wear.
12. Mini Pompadour

A mini pompadour gives toddler boys a dapper, fashion-forward look. The hair is styled upwards and slightly back with light product, creating volume at the front. It’s a cute choice for special events and family photos.
13. Comb Over Style

The comb over is a neat and polished hairstyle that works well on fine or straight hair. Simply part the hair to one side and smooth it down with a little water or gel. This adorable toddler haircut is simple, timeless, and always photo-ready.
14. Shaggy Cut

The shaggy cut keeps the hair a bit longer and full of layers, giving toddlers a playful, “just out of bed” charm. It’s a low-maintenance hairstyle that looks best on straight or slightly wavy hair. Perfect for parents who love an effortlessly cute vibe.
15. Side Swept Bangs

Side swept bangs add softness to a toddler boy’s face and work well with medium-length hair. This hairstyle frames the eyes gently while keeping the overall look casual. It’s easy to brush into place and looks adorable for all occasions.
16. High Top Curls

Toddlers with curly hair can rock the high top curls, where the sides are trimmed shorter and the top curls are left longer. This style highlights natural texture and adds volume. It’s both stylish and super easy to maintain.
17. Modern Mullet

The modern mullet brings back retro vibes in a cute, kid-friendly way. The hair is kept shorter in the front and sides with a little extra length in the back. It’s a fun option for parents who like unique, playful styles.
18. Undercut Style

An undercut keeps the sides shaved or very short while leaving the top longer for styling. This contrast gives a trendy, sharp look that’s still manageable for toddlers. It can be paired with spikes, side parts, or textured tops.
19. Layered Fringe

A layered fringe is great for boys with straight or fine hair, as it adds movement and dimension. The bangs fall softly across the forehead, creating a sweet and stylish appearance. It’s one of the most photogenic toddler hairstyles.
20. Slicked Back Look

For toddlers with medium-length hair, the slicked back style is a neat option. Using a little water or lightweight gel, the hair can be smoothed back for a tidy finish. It’s a simple yet classic look for formal occasions.
21. Messy Bedhead

The messy bedhead style is all about embracing natural texture and playful vibes. A few finger combs in the morning give it that effortless look. It’s perfect for energetic toddlers who don’t like sitting still for styling.
22. Mini Man Bun

If your toddler’s hair is long enough, a mini man bun is both stylish and practical. It keeps hair out of the face during playtime while giving off a trendy, modern vibe. This look is especially popular for boys with straight or wavy locks.
23. Curly Fringe

For little boys with curls, a curly fringe is an adorable way to frame the face. The front curls are left slightly longer, giving a soft and bouncy effect. It’s easy to maintain and lets the natural curls shine.
24. Brushed Up Style

The brushed up style keeps hair short on the sides while the top is lifted upwards for volume. A touch of mousse or gel helps keep it in place. It’s a simple yet stylish haircut that works for everyday or special outings.
25. Classic Taper

The classic taper is one of the most versatile toddler boy hairstyles. The sides gradually shorten while the top remains slightly longer, creating a balanced and neat look. It’s easy to manage and looks polished without much effort.
